Jessica Lea Mayfield is set to support singer-songwriter Ryan Adams on his North American tour this December. The seven-city tour starts in Philadelphia on Friday, December 2, and runs through Tuesday, December 13, in Minneapolis, with stops in Baltimore, New York City, Boston, Toronto, and Chicago along the way. See below for all the scheduled tour dates. Tickets go on sale this Friday, September 30, at 10 AM. For more information and links, go to nonesuch.com/on-tour.

Mayfield, who recently added a new set of headlining tour dates in the US for November, is opening for the legendary John Prine at the Mountain Winery in Saratoga, California, tomorrow night, before heading to San Francisco to perform at Hardly Strictly Bluegrass, the free festival in Golden Gate Park, which will also see sets from label mates Punch Brothers, The Low Anthem, and perennial Hardly Strictly favorite Emmylou Harris. Mayfield will also join the Avett Brothers for three shows in October and the Drive-By Truckers for three shows in November.
